Abstract:
Laser-driven ion acceleration has been experimentally investigated by irradiating, with tightly focused femtosecond laser pulses at 5 x 10(19) W/cm(2), thin metal foils, which have been back-coated with a mu m thick dielectric layer. The observation we report shows the production of MeV proton bunches with an unexpected highly uniform spatial cross section. (C) 2009 American Institute of Physics.
